Palace Electric Cinema is opening early 2013!

Palace Electric Cinema will open early 2013!

Originally due to open in NewActon on Boxing Day this year, the team at Palace Electric see the irony in a lack of permanent electricity connection causing this short delay!

Located on the ground floor of the Nishi building in New Acton, Palace Electric promises discerning film-goers a state-of-the-art, sophisticated cinema experience like no other in Canberra.

New addition to Kingston

Bodega de Pintxos is Canberra’s newest Spanish pintxo (a snack typically eaten at a bar usually with a toothpick through it) restaurant with a modern twist, located on Kennedy street in Kingston and has opened today!

The restaurant itself is rustic and charming and makes you feel like you are sitting at a bar somewhere in Northern Spain, especially with the Spanish staff buzzing around you.
